Transaction 73c5b2999f598aed7d051f2cd186493c55808d535be77296ca28071fe5f156cc
1 Input
1 Output
-
73c5b2999f598aed7d051f2cd186493c55808d535be77296ca28071fe5f156cc:0
- value
- 867396
- script pubkey
- OP_0 OP_PUSHBYTES_20 3814929dc50b1f5a190674e0d473357ff3b7ce17
- address
- bc1q8q2f98w9pv045xgxwnsdgue40lem0nshr59r0k